.NET Web API & Microservices Development

Scalable, secure, and maintainable APIs that power your business applications.

Why Choose Us for API Development?

With over 10 years of hands-on .NET experience and 60+ projects delivered, we understand what it takes to build APIs that scale. Our APIs handle everything from simple CRUD operations to complex distributed systems processing millions of requests daily.

We don't just write endpoints — we architect solutions. Every API we build follows clean architecture principles, is thoroughly tested, well-documented, and designed for long-term maintainability.

Our API Development Services

RESTful API Development

We build RESTful APIs using ASP.NET Core Web API with proper HTTP semantics, versioning, pagination, filtering, and error handling. Our APIs follow OpenAPI (Swagger) specifications for seamless integration.

Microservices Architecture

For complex domains, we design microservices with proper service boundaries, inter-service communication (gRPC, message queues), and independent deployment. Each service is containerized with Docker.

CQRS & Event-Driven Design

For high-throughput systems, we implement CQRS with MediatR, event sourcing, and message-driven patterns using RabbitMQ or Azure Service Bus.

API Security

Secure APIs with OAuth 2.0, JWT authentication, rate limiting, CORS policies, input validation, and encryption. Security by default.

Technologies

ASP.NET Core 8, Entity Framework Core, Dapper, FluentValidation, Serilog, MediatR, MassTransit, Docker, Kubernetes, Azure API Management, Swagger/OpenAPI, xUnit.

Every API comes with Swagger documentation, Postman collections, integration tests, and deployment scripts.

Discuss Your API Project →

Ready to Build a Scalable API?

Share your requirements and get a proposal within 48 hours.

Get in Touch →